POPULATION GROWTH
The downtown residential population is expected to increase four times in the next 18 months. Downtown’s population has already quadrupled since 1998.
DOWNTOWN EMPLOYMENT
400 businsses and 16,000 employees with an average salary of $56,000
INVESTMENTS
Over $1 billion in public and private investments in downtown Durham anticipated between 1999–2011.
